#61c907 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#61c907 is composed of 38% red, 78.8% green and 2.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 51.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 96.5% yellow and 21.2% black. It has a hue angle of 92.2 degrees, a saturation of 93.3% and a lightness of 40.8%. #61c907 color hex could be obtained by blending #c2ff0e with #009300. Closest websafe color is: #66cc00.

#61c907 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#61c907 has RGB values of R:97, G:201, B:7 and CMYK values of C:0.52, M:0, Y:0.97, K:0.21. Its decimal value is 6408455.
